Flash ClockWorkMod Recovery For Micromax A110 Canvas 2

Here is a quick tutorial to flash a custom recovery (ClockworkMod recovery) on your Micormax A110 Canvas 2.

1.Download the flashtool here & CWM recovery from here  (extract the zip file to get the recovery which is a .img file)
2.Make sure you have micromax drivers / Cynus T2 drivers, depending on the ROM your on.
3. Open the flashtool & Load the scatter file and uncheck all options except recovery.img as shown in the video.
4. Click on recovery and choose the newly downloaded recovery.img file -hit “download” , turn off your phone & connect immediately as shown in the video.
